Airports at each end
Leaving Edinburgh
Edinburgh is served by 4 airports with scheduled flights within 100 km. The closest large one is Edinburgh Airport (EDI), 11 km (7 mi) from the centre, with a longest runway of 8,392 ft, which limits it to short and medium-haul aircraft. The alternatives are Glasgow Airport (GLA, 78 km), Glasgow Prestwick Airport (PIK, 100 km), Dundee Airport (DND, 57 km).
Arriving in Berlin
Berlin is served by one airport with scheduled flights. The closest large one is Berlin Brandenburg Airport (BER), 19 km (12 mi) from the centre, whose 13,123-ft runway is long enough for long-haul wide-body aircraft.
